Properties of Special Quadrilaterals

Activity Overview

Explore properties of some special quadrilaterals using segments to build quadrilaterals and explore their angles.

Objectives

  • Students will recognize the types of quadrilaterals formed when opposite sides are congruent.
  • Students will recognize that there are special quadrilaterals in which consecutive angles are supplementary and opposite angles are congruent.
  • Students will recognize that for some special quadrilaterals, opposite sides are parallel.

About the Lesson

This lesson involves properties of parallelograms. Students manipulate endpoints of a set of segments or manipulate angles formed by two segments. As a result, students will:

  • Make a quadrilateral (parallelogram) when opposite sides are congruent.
  • Investigate a given quadrilateral (parallelogram) to observe that consecutive angles are supplementary and opposite angles are congruent.
  • Investigate a given quadrilateral formed by parallel lines.
  • Visualize different types of quadrilaterals.
  • Infer about the properties of different special quadrilaterals.
  • Describe consequences of all segments being congruent.
